Japanese Videos: A Filmography

The films listed below are in Japanese with English subtitles unless otherwise noted. Some English-language material has been included since it relates specifically to Japan. The films are available in the Video Viewing Area, in the basement of Hunt Library. The material can be viewed in the Viewing Area, for educational purposes, by any holder of a current CMU photo I.D. or can be scheduled for classroom use by a faculty member. Further information on each video is available through Cameo, the on-line library catalog.
